A time-for-print session — the arrangement where a photographer and a model trade an afternoon for the pictures, nothing else changing hands. No client, no brief, no brand to serve. Just tailoring, a black backdrop, and the studio lights.
What follows is the layout exactly as it was designed: black-and-white chiaroscuro, a filmstrip of seven frames, and a single turn into oxblood leather before the room falls dark again.
